Why Pros Should Deal With Garage Door Spring Issues

The springs are some of the most important components of your garage door. They counteract the force of gravity on the door. Any time you have an issue with your springs, it's best to hire a professional for the following reasons.

Understand Safety Protocol

There is a lot of force being supported by your garage door springs. A miscalculation or wrong move could be life-threatening, which is why it's a good idea to just let a qualified garage door repair specialist handle any problems with the springs.

They've received special training and know exactly what safety protocol to follow when inspecting and manipulating the garage door springs. Thanks to their calculated measures, the chance of an accident happening while the springs are being looked at or repaired drastically goes down.
